Post 1,697 – Team Preview 2026: Spotswood Chargers

Spotswood Chargers

June 21, 2026

2025: 

  • 8-2 
  • Lost to South Plainfield in the consolation round 
  • Wins included Roselle Park, Bound Brook, and Brearley 
  • Their other loss was to Dayton 
  • Scored 328 points for a 32.8 average 
  • Allowed 112 points for an 11.2 average

Concerns:  

  • Both lines lack experience, but they have been the hardest-working group in the offseason, and they have gotten stronger 

Recruiting: 

  • Albert has interest from Montclair State and other D3 schools 
  • Young and Regan are also receiving D3 interest 

Coach’s Comments:   

“The kids are mad about not making the playoffs when they were 8-1 and will play with some anger in them. They want to go out and prove they are a playoff team. We have a more competitive schedule. If we get the line moving, we can be a playoff team.” – Head Coach Andy Steinfeld
